Output 56e0d051fbeed014b1c6b475b597b509437401c3e1cd88f1506151685125635a:9

value
22300943
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ac871a802ffcf7648c740df61bbe54c1472952e8 OP_EQUAL
address
MPdQJaiH5WkYB7BCHueZ6a3HF9tBFR4QzG
transaction
56e0d051fbeed014b1c6b475b597b509437401c3e1cd88f1506151685125635a
spent
true